What should I do when there is maggots on my new born puppy’s skin?
slega [8]

Answer:

So if you find maggots on your pet, get them to a vet immediately, where they will be able to clip and clean the underlying cause and remove the maggots. Some pets might need to be hospitalized and placed on IV fluids overnight, in addition to being started on antibiotics

Explanation:

You may need to shave the hair around their wound to effectively see and remove the maggots. Washing them with treated shampoo or applying a topical salve to the wound or infected area may also help, though the safest route is just to take them to the vet immediately.

2. Explain how the processes of death and dying can have different outcomes or scenarios depending on choosing different paths.
jekas [21]
Death is the end of life. Dying is the process of approaching death, including the choices and actions involved in that process. The process of death is when someone is dying, their heartbeat and blood circulation slow down. The brain and organs receive less oxygen than they need and so work less well. In the days before death, people often begin to lose control of their breathing. It's common for people to be very calm in the hours before they die.
